ORO VALLEY STATISTICS:
Oro Valley Arizona, located in Pima County, homes over 37 thousand people on its 31.9 square mile city. Incorporated in 1974, Oro Valley has elevation of 2,600 feet and on average have temperature highs of 102 in the summer, and lows of 34 in the winter months. On average, yearly precipitation is 11 inches of rain.
Being very affordable to live, the median household income to live in Oro Valley is $61,037 and residence only spends 2% on city sales tax on average. Most residents in Oro Valley are middle aged averaging on 45 years old, making Oro Valley a great place for families and retirees to live.
ORO VALLEY ACTIVITIES AND ATTRACTIONS:
Oro Valley is full of different attractions that suit visitors and residents of all ages.
Catelina State Park – Beautiful pine covered mountains known as “La Iglesia” by Spaniards due to its church like appearance. This is one of the most scenic and recreational attractions located in Oro Valley.
Picacho Peak State Park – Also a short drive from Oro Valley, this park is beautiful to visit especially during the summer time
For some other attractions in or around Oro Valley, you may want to check out the Old Tucson Studios, San Xavier Mission, Arizona-Sonora Desert Museum, Sagurao National Monument West, and Biosphere 2, a 3 arch model of the Earth’s eco-system. With so many creative minds, Oro Valley encourages art and artistic museums. Oro Valley hosts an annual contest known as “Art in Oro Valley,” and the Oro Valley Festival of the Arts.
